Bettina O'Mara
Producer

Bettina O'Mara began her film career within the Publicity and Promotion department at Castle Rock Entertainment when it was in its first few years of production and grew along side the company. Eventually Bettina was running the Publicity and Promotion department as well as handling all the Product Placement for the company's productions. In 1993 Bettina started her own Product Placement Coordination Company where Castle Rock remained a client as well as DreamWorks SKG, Revolution Studios and numerous independent film companies.


In 1997 she partnered with Heath McLaughlin to form Mitchum Entertainment bringing her marketing, promotion and placement skills to the high quality films that they produced. Mitchum Entertainment was formed for the purpose of creating high quality, low budget motion pictures with a global appeal. Their first production a romantic comedy called. "Just Write" starring Sherilyn Fenn, Jeremy Piven. JoBeth Williams, Wallace Shawn, and Alex Rocco received accolades from audiences and critics alike. The picture, which won three of five film festivals, had a September 1998 theatrical release became the hot pick at Blockbuster Video stores across the US.


In 1998 Mitchum produced "Walking Across Egypt" based upon the book by Clyde Edgerton. Jonathan Taylor Thomas, Ellen Burstyn, Judge Reinhold and Mark Hamill starred. Once again the film won rave reviews and awards from the audience and festivals. The film had a blockbuster premiere and will be shown on the Hallmark Channel Fall of 2001.
In 2000 Bettina O'Mara formed her own company, Visualeyes, with the ability to finance, co-finance and greenlight projects.
